Technical Details of KIOXIA CD8-R KCD8XRUG15T3 15 TB
- Capacity: 15 TB
- Form Factor: 2.5-inch internal SSD
- Interface: PCIe Gen4 x4 (NVMe)
- Workload Profile: Read Intensive
- NAND/Technology: Enterprise-grade 3D Flash (details vary by SKU; designed for reliability and long-term read performance)
how to install KIOXIA CD8-R KCD8XRUG15T3
- Power down the host server or storage array and unplug from power. Ensure you follow proper anti-static procedures and consult your equipment’s maintenance guide before handling drives.
- Identify a compatible 2.5-inch NVMe drive bay or backplane slot. The CD8-R is designed for standard 2.5-inch form-factor utilization in servers and storage enclosures, so select a slot that supports NVMe-based devices.
- Prepare the drive for installation by confirming the slot and orientation. Align the drive with the backplane or mounting brackets and slide it into the bay until it seats firmly.
- Screw the drive into place as required by your server chassis or backplane, then reconnect power and data paths. If applicable, secure any backplane connections or screws to ensure stability and proper SATA/NVMe signaling.
- Power on the system and enter the operating system or device firmware to verify detection. Update the SSD firmware if a newer release is available, initialize the drive in your OS installer or storage management tool, and run a quick health check to confirm proper operation.
- Configure the drive as part of your storage pool or cache tier, and monitor its performance using your standard management utilities. Consider setting up SMART monitoring, drive-health alerts, and tiering policies to maximize the benefit of the 15 TB Read-Intensive SSD over time.
